We provide free, flexible, and evidence-based support. As part of a collaboratively funded research project with the University of Turku’s Research Centre for Child Psychiatry, the Western Uusimaa Wellbeing Services County offers the Voimaperheet parental guidance program to support parents of 3- and 4-year-olds. The best part? This coaching is completely free for families in Western Uusimaa! Our trained family coaches offer personalized support tailored to the specific challenges your family and children face in daily life.

Voimaperheet in Action: How It Works
Voimaperheet is a program born from years of research and development, focusing on digital preventive care. The entire parental guidance program for parents with 3-year-old children is available online, freely accessible to all families in Western Uusimaa. Parental guidance for parents of 4-year-olds is offered based on the Voimaperheet questionnaire, integrated into child and maternity health clinics. Once approved for the program, families are paired with a dedicated family coach. This coach offers help, support, and motivation throughout the coaching period and is available to answer any questions you might have during this time. It is important to note that receiving an invitation to, or participating in, this program does not imply that your child has a behavioural disorder.
The coaching program is delivered in a hybrid format, combining online resources with personal weekly contact via phone or a remote connection. It’s designed to be flexible: these weekly sessions can be scheduled for weekday evenings to suit your family’s schedule! You can start the parental guidance program just 2 to 3 weeks after submitting the Voimaperheet questionnaire, which is part of your child’s four-year health check at the child and maternity health clinic. Support is readily available and accessible within a short timeframe.
Keep an eye on your mailbox! Approximately a month before the child's 4th birthday, families with children registered as Finnish or Swedish speakers in the population register will receive the Voimaperheet questionnaire.
Filling out the questionnaire is voluntary but highly recommended. It also serves as an assessment of your child’s psychosocial wellbeing during their four-year health check. Family situations can change quickly. If you receive a positive response, your family is entitled to participate in the parental coaching for the entire year while your child is 4 years old.
